Product Description:

The RZW01.1-022-NNN by Bosch Rexroth is a powerful braking resistor designed for demanding industrial applications that require efficient energy dissipation during braking. It helps regulate excess electrical energy in motor-driven systems, preventing overheating and ensuring stable operation. This resistor is ideal for use in high-power drives, automation systems, and motion control applications where precise braking performance is critical. With durable construction and optimized thermal management, this resistor is designed to perform optimally in demanding settings. Its flexible operating range of 0 to 40°C and high humidity tolerance of up to 95% provide versatility in diverse industrial environments, ensuring wide adaptability to various applications needs.

Engineered to provide high breakdown resistance, this resistor stands up well to operation under high voltage and heavy-duty braking conditions. Its robust 22 kW power output allows the resistor to handle high-energy braking applications, rapidly dissipating excess energy generated during deceleration. This makes it an ideal choice for applications where frequent or prolonged braking cycles occur, such as in high-performance motor control systems, heavy-duty conveyors and precision automation applications. The robust power handling also contributes to improved operational stability and extended equipment lifespan.

The RZW01.1-022-NNN has a resistance value of 11.7 Ω (RBW), which is carefully engineered to ensure optimal energy dissipation, reducing the risk of voltage spikes and protecting the converter and other connected components. The resistor has a line cross-section of 10 mm², ensuring a stable and efficient electrical connection. This larger cross-sectional area allows for better current-carrying capacity, reducing the risk of overheating and minimizing electrical losses. The resistor’s high thermal time constant of 185 seconds, allows it to heat up and cool down more gradually, reducing thermal stress on the components.

Frequently Asked Questions about RZW01.1-022-NNN:

Q: What is the power rating of the RZW01.1-022-NNN braking resistor?

A: The RZW01.1-022-NNN braking resistor has a power rating of 22 kW. This high power capacity allows it to efficiently handle demanding braking applications in industrial environments.

Q: What is the resistance value of the RZW01.1-022-NNN?

A: The RZW01.1-022-NNN braking resistor has a resistance value of 11.7 Ω, ensuring efficient energy dissipation and stable operation.

Q: What is the thermal time constant of the RZW01.1-022-NNN?

A: The RZW01.1-022-NNN has a thermal time constant of 185 seconds. This feature enables the resistor to efficiently manage heat build-up, ensuring that it can handle long-duration braking tasks without overheating.

Q: What type of build does the RZW01.1-022-NNN have?

A: The RZW01.1-022-NNN features a heavy-duty metal alloy construction. This robust build provides the resistor with excellent durability and the ability to withstand harsh industrial environments.

Q: How is the resistive element of the RZW01.1-022-NNN designed?

A: The RZW01.1-022-NNN has a resistive element embedded in insulating ceramic material. This design promotes efficient thermal conductivity, extending the reliability and lifespan of the resistor.
